The Document Processing Crisis: Why Traditional OCR Fails Businesses
Manual invoice processing, compliance bottlenecks, and fragmented document workflows plague businesses daily. While many ask, "Can AI do OCR?", the real issue isn’t just text extraction—it’s whether systems understand context, adapt to variability, and integrate seamlessly.
Off-the-shelf OCR tools fall short in real-world environments. They rely on rigid templates and basic pattern matching, failing when documents vary in layout, language, or quality. This forces teams into manual verification, repetitive data entry, and error-prone corrections—costing hours every week.
According to Jumio’s industry analysis, traditional OCR systems struggle with unstructured data like invoices, contracts, and handwritten forms. These tools lack the intelligence to distinguish between a date, an invoice number, or a total amount without extensive customization.
Key limitations of standard OCR include:
- Inability to process handwritten text or low-quality scans reliably
- No contextual understanding of document semantics
- Poor handling of multilingual content and diverse formats
- Minimal support for fraud detection or anomaly flagging
- Brittle integrations with ERP or accounting platforms

This is where AI transforms OCR from a scanning tool into an intelligent workflow engine. As noted in Optiic’s 2024 trends overview, the shift toward deep learning, NLP integration, and cloud-based processing enables systems to interpret meaning, not just characters.
For example, AI can now identify a "due date" based on surrounding text cues—even if labeled differently across vendors. It can cross-check totals against purchase orders and flag discrepancies automatically, reducing fraud risk.

You’ve likely asked: Can AI do OCR? The answer isn’t just “yes”—it’s that AI has redefined what OCR can do. Traditional OCR converts scanned text into digital characters. But in today’s document-heavy businesses, that’s no longer enough.
Modern operations—from accounts payable to compliance—demand more than text extraction. They need context-aware automation that understands content, classifies documents, and triggers actions—without manual intervention.
According to Jumio, AI-powered OCR now functions as an intelligent assistant, capable of interpreting meaning, not just recognizing shapes.
This evolution is driven by: - Machine learning for adaptive pattern recognition - Natural Language Processing (NLP) to extract intent and entities - Deep neural networks that handle messy layouts, handwriting, and multilingual text
Unlike rigid template-based systems, AI-enhanced OCR learns from data. It improves over time, handles variability, and reduces reliance on human review—especially critical for complex documents like invoices, contracts, and identity forms.
